Transaction 4a0368bc7705c163b689b76203beccfefc7c7109a66ff9bd2d230bb412042fcc
1 Input
2 Outputs
- 4a0368bc7705c163b689b76203beccfefc7c7109a66ff9bd2d230bb412042fcc:0
- 4a0368bc7705c163b689b76203beccfefc7c7109a66ff9bd2d230bb412042fcc:1
value 501123
address 3PcwHzk6aJwts3yDkEDSUgvkmQXSdP8B5y
value 539262
address 1HUBKMJaV3Qn1fknaESB5zVtgx462Kr4Q3